Why Heat Pump Diagnosis Requires Specific Expertise in Sunset Beach, NC

The refrigerant circuit in a heat pump operates differently in heating mode than in cooling mode in Sunset Beach. The component that is the condenser in cooling mode becomes the evaporator in heating mode in Sunset Beach, NC. A technician reading heat pump refrigerant pressures without understanding how they differ between modes may misinterpret a normal heating mode reading as a fault, or miss an actual fault because the reading seems normal compared to cooling mode expectations in Sunset Beach.

Heat Pump Not Heating in Cold Weather in Sunset Beach

Low refrigerant reducing heating capacity. A reversing valve stuck in or toward cooling position producing inadequate heating output. A defrost system fault allowing the outdoor coil to ice over. Or failed supplemental heat strips not engaging to provide additional heating capacity at low outdoor temperatures in Sunset Beach, NC.

Heat Pump Blowing Cool Air in Heating Mode in Sunset Beach, NC

A reversing valve stuck in the cooling position is the most common cause, directing refrigerant flow in the cooling direction regardless of the thermostat's heating command in Sunset Beach. Low refrigerant can also produce cool supply air in heating mode. Emergency heat mode activated on the thermostat without the heat pump operating is another possibility in Sunset Beach, NC.

Heat Pump Not Cooling in Summer in Sunset Beach

Low refrigerant reducing cooling capacity. A dirty or blocked outdoor coil reducing heat rejection efficiency. A failed outdoor fan allowing the coil to overheat. A failed compressor. A reversing valve that is partially stuck may also reduce cooling efficiency in Sunset Beach, NC.

Heat Pump Running Constantly Without Reaching Setpoint in Sunset Beach, NC

In heating mode, low refrigerant, a defrost system problem keeping the outdoor coil partially iced, or an undersized system for the specific climate's heating demands in Sunset Beach. In cooling mode, similar causes apply as with standard AC systems in Sunset Beach, NC.

Heat Pump Not Defrosting Correctly in Sunset Beach

A defrost system fault preventing defrost cycles from occurring or completing causes the outdoor coil to ice over completely in Sunset Beach, NC. Low refrigerant can also cause outdoor coil icing. Heavy ice accumulation significantly reduces heat pump heating efficiency and warrants prompt service in Sunset Beach.

Heat Pump Short Cycling in Sunset Beach, NC

A failing capacitor causing the compressor to struggle at startup. Incorrect refrigerant charge causing safety switch trips. A defrost system issue causing unnecessary defrost cycles that interrupt normal operation. Or a control system fault producing premature shutdown commands in Sunset Beach.

How Heat Pumps Work Differently

How Heat Pump Operation Differs From Standard AC in Sunset Beach, NC

How a Heat Pump Provides Both Heating and Cooling in Sunset Beach

A standard air conditioner moves heat from indoors to outdoors in one direction in Sunset Beach, NC. A heat pump does the same in cooling mode but adds the ability to reverse that process in heating mode, moving heat from the outdoor air into the home in Sunset Beach. In heating mode, the outdoor unit extracts heat from the outdoor air even when outdoor temperatures are well below freezing in Sunset Beach, NC.

What the Reversing Valve Does and Why It Matters in Sunset Beach, NC

The reversing valve is the mechanism that makes the heat pump's dual-mode capability possible in Sunset Beach. Most heat pumps energize the reversing valve in cooling mode and allow it to relax to its natural position in heating mode in Sunset Beach, NC. Stuck in the cooling position produces inadequate or no heating in Sunset Beach. Stuck in the heating position produces inadequate or no cooling in Sunset Beach, NC.

Why Heat Pump Heating Feels Different From Furnace Heat in Sunset Beach, NC

A gas furnace produces supply air temperatures of 120 to 140 degrees Fahrenheit in Sunset Beach. A heat pump in heating mode produces supply air temperatures of 90 to 100 degrees Fahrenheit under normal operating conditions in Sunset Beach, NC. The heat pump supply air feels cooler than gas furnace supply air even when the heat pump is operating correctly in Sunset Beach. This often leads homeowners to believe the heat pump is not heating when it actually is in Sunset Beach, NC. If the supply air temperature is below 85 to 90 degrees Fahrenheit in mild weather, a fault investigation is warranted in Sunset Beach.

How the Defrost Cycle Works and When It Should Run in Sunset Beach, NC

During a defrost cycle, you may notice steam rising from the outdoor unit as the ice melts in Sunset Beach. The outdoor fan may stop running during defrost in Sunset Beach, NC. The supply air temperature indoors may drop temporarily as the heat pump diverts energy to the outdoor defrost in Sunset Beach. These are all normal defrost cycle characteristics in Sunset Beach, NC. A correctly functioning defrost system runs for a few minutes every hour or two in conditions that produce frost accumulation, then returns to normal heating operation in Sunset Beach.

Standard heat pumps become less efficient as outdoor temperature drops below freezing in Sunset Beach. Most standard heat pumps maintain adequate heating capacity to around 25 to 30 degrees Fahrenheit in Sunset Beach, NC. Below that, supplemental heat strips engage to supplement the heat pump's reduced output in Sunset Beach.
Heat strips are electric resistance heating elements in the air handler that provide supplemental heating when the heat pump alone cannot meet the heating load in Sunset Beach. They engage automatically when outdoor temperature drops below a programmed threshold, typically between 30 and 40 degrees Fahrenheit in Sunset Beach, NC.
Heat pumps are designed to run longer cycles than gas furnaces because they produce lower supply air temperatures and need more run time to deliver the same total heat output in Sunset Beach. Near-continuous operation in very cold weather is often normal heat pump behavior rather than a fault in Sunset Beach, NC. If the system is running continuously without maintaining setpoint, a fault investigation is warranted in Sunset Beach.
